Who Has Jurisdiction to Revoke Probate Granted In Sarawak?

Under Sarawak’s Administration of Estates Ordinance, only the Probate Officer at Amanah Raya can grant or revoke Probate, not the Courts. However, the exercise of this power by the Probate Officer can be challenged in Court by way of judicial review or by way of a writ action against the probate officer seeking a declaration regarding the correctness of the decision. As such, Amanah Raya should be joined as a party to the action.


See the recent case of Jessica Lee Su Eng & Ors v. Lily Ho Wei Ling & Ors (2025) 8 CLJ 797
